DC-ATX power supply is designed for Car PC use. The power supply operate over an input voltage range of 6 Vdc to 20Vdc and provide a precisely regulated dc output.The power supply utilize three synchronous buck controller. It has maximum power ratings from 110 W to 200 W at a typical full-load efficiency of 89%. It features over voltage/short circuit protection.

A built in intelligent timing controller (8bit Flash MCU) makes The power supply flexible for meeting the vary Car PC system. Timing is changeable according to different needs.

current production device has cables for output A 10 inch (24 cm) cable terminating in one 20-pin motherboard connector and two 4-pin hard disk power connectors as shown.

Rave. 1st pin cable goes to your Motherboard 20 PIN connector. 2nd Pin cable goes to your 4 Pin CPU connector.

Connect MB power pin is your ON/Off connector. Just connect this PIN to your motherboard's Power Connector.

Now Timer. Well different Chinese PSU has different timers. For that you need to check out manual.

ACC Wire goes to your Ignition Wire of you car.

GND Goes to your - Of your car battery.

+12V Goes to your + of your car battery.
